Banzuke reaction from Harumafuji


Dec. 25th - Fresh off of his sixth career yusho at the Kyushu basho, Yokozuna Harumafuji sat down with reporters with the new banzuke in hand celebrating his shift to the prestigious East Yokozuna slot. When asked about his year 2013, his first full year as a Yokozuna in which he won two yusho, he replied, "I learned a lot about myself mentally this year." Isegahama-oyakata, who joined the press conference, added, "Even at the basho where he doesn't yusho, he still needs to pick himself back up and finish with 12 or 13 wins." When asked about his goal for the upcoming year, Harumafuji quickly responded, "I want to achieve double digit career yusho." The Yokozuna would need to hoist the cup four times this year in order to reach yusho number ten. "If I set some goals for myself, I'm sure I can work hard to achieve them." When asked about rival Kisenosato who is gunning for the Yokozuna rank for the second time in his career, Harumafuji responded, "I want him to do well, but really all I can worry about is my own sumo."
